-Xiaomi, widely known for its dominance in the smartphone and consumer electronics industry, has now turned heads in the global automobile market with its second electric vehicle and first-ever electric SUV the Xiaomi YU7. Officially unveiled on 26 June 2025 in China, the YU7 achieved an unprecedented milestone in the EV industry. Within just three minutes of launch, the SUV recorded more than 2,00,000 bookings. This number climbed to nearly 2.9 lakh units in the first hour itself, proving Xiaomi’s brand strength and consumer trust in new segments.
The YU7 is a direct rival to the Tesla Model Y and marks Xiaomi’s entry into the mid-size electric SUV category with an aggressive strategy that blends premium design, advanced features, and competitive pricing.
Design and Exterior Styling

The Xiaomi YU7 draws inspiration from the company’s debut EV, the SU7 sedan, while adopting a sportier SUV character. It carries forward a coupe-like silhouette that merges elegance with aerodynamics.
Key highlights of the exterior include:
-
A wide front grille with bold character lines
-
Aggressive air intakes that enhance road presence
-
A connected LED light bar running across the rear
-
Flush-fitting door handles for improved aerodynamics
-
A sloping roofline that adds a sporty profile
-
Muscular wheel arches that give it a premium SUV stance
Overall, the YU7 manages to balance sportiness with practicality, appealing to both family buyers and performance enthusiasts.

Interior and Features
The cabin of the Xiaomi YU7 is futuristic, spacious, and technology-driven. Xiaomi has ensured that the vehicle integrates seamlessly with its HyperOS ecosystem, providing a smart experience for users who already rely on the company’s devices.
Notable interior features include:
-
A massive 1.1-metre-wide HyperVision heads-up display
-
A 16.1-inch central touchscreen infotainment system powered by Qualcomm Snapdragon 8 Gen 3 chipset
-
Xiaomi HyperOS with deep integration for smartphones and smart home controls
-
Premium upholstery and ambient lighting for an upscale feel
-
Multi-zone climate control system for passenger comfort
-
Rear seat projector for entertainment on the go
-
Magnetic mounts and accessories for practicality
-
Customisable shortcut keys and smart storage solutions
This combination of entertainment, luxury, and technology makes the YU7’s cabin one of the most feature-rich in its segment.
Variants, Battery Options, and Performance
The Xiaomi YU7 is offered in three variants – Standard (RWD), Pro (AWD), and Max (AWD). Customers also get two battery choices, both sourced from leading Chinese suppliers.
Battery Packs
-
96.3 kWh LFP pack (BYD)
-
101 kWh NMC pack (CATL)
Range and Performance
-
Standard RWD: 0-100 kmph in 5.9 seconds, 835 km range
-
Pro AWD: 0-100 kmph in 4.3 seconds, 770 km range
-
Max AWD: 0-100 kmph in 3.2 seconds, top speed of 253 kmph
Charging Capability
Built on an 800V architecture, the YU7 supports ultra-fast charging:
-
10% to 80% charge in just 12 minutes
-
Up to 620 km range restored in 15 minutes
This makes it one of the fastest-charging EVs in the market, addressing one of the biggest concerns of EV buyers – long charging times.
Pricing and Deliveries
Xiaomi has launched the YU7 at a starting price of RMB 253,500 (approx. INR 29.2 lakh), which is significantly lower than the Tesla Model Y in China. This aggressive pricing strategy is a key factor behind the SUV’s instant success in terms of bookings.
Deliveries for the YU7 began in July 2025, and Xiaomi has already crossed the 30,000-unit delivery milestone in its very first month, further solidifying its strong entry into the EV market.
Global Market Outlook
The Xiaomi YU7 is not just a domestic product aimed at Chinese buyers. It represents the brand’s larger vision of becoming a global player in the electric mobility sector. With its competitive pricing, long-range capabilities, and premium technology, the YU7 is poised to challenge established players such as Tesla, Hyundai, Kia, and Volkswagen in international markets.
Although Xiaomi has not yet confirmed official export plans, industry experts believe that Europe and Asia-Pacific are likely to be the first destinations outside China. Given the YU7’s specifications and value proposition, it has the potential to disrupt mid-size SUV segments worldwide.
